| Summary: |
Polycysticovariansyndrome (PCOS) is an endocrine-related condition that is world's leading cause of infertility affects women of reproductive age. The current study set out to investigate the effect of mTOR functions on PCOS women and its relation to fertility hormones. Total of 62 blood samples were collected, 42 of them were gathered from those who had recently been diagnosed with PCOS and 20 samples were collected from healthy women. The levels of mammalian target of rapamycin (mTOR) were measured using the (ELISA) technique while prolactin and testosterone were measured by Cobas e411. The study found a significant decrease in mTOR levels and a significant increase in prolactin and testosterone levels in women with PCOS compared to healthy women. Regarding age and BMI groups, no discernible variations were detected. This study concluded that dysregulation of mTOR is linked with PCOS, in addition, mTOR has a negative relationship with prolactin.
